Job description

The Associate Director is a 12-month position providing departmental leadership that animates the mission and the Catholic and Marianist heritage of St. Mary's University. This position facilitates all aspects of residence life from the move-in experience to maintaining the operational living environment. The position is required to participate in the after-hours crisis response protocol for Residence Life and provides departmental oversight in the absence of the Assistant Dean.

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ES :

  • Provides leadership for and supervises residence hall staff; participates in the recruitment, selection, training and evaluation processes
  • Provides residence education leadership and oversees educational and social programming efforts and living learning community experiences
  • Interprets and enforces rules, regulations, policies and procedures and ensures staff compliance
  • Collaborates with the Office of Student Integrity and Welfare in the management and adjudication of resident student conduct as appropriate, including serving as liaison with the University Police Department.
  • Develops and coordinates Fall and Spring staff training utilizing industry best practices and standards (ACUHO-I, CAS, etc.), student development theory and the characteristics of Marianist education.
  • Develops, implements and assesses a residential curriculum that emphasizes the University mission and Marianist charism-driven learning outcomes.
  • Coordinates and executes major departmental events and projects
  • Works closely with departmental staff and Academic Affairs in the continued development, implementation, execution, and assessment of special interest and living-learning communities
  • Assists in the management of the Residence Life budget
  • Coordinates the evaluation and assessment of departmental programs and services, develops recommendations for improvement, and implements assessment-based changes as appropriate.
  • Maintains the Residence Life programming calendar in coordination with other departments and division offices that program for students.
  • Works closely with Enrollment Management to create strategies for recruitment and retention of residents.
  • Assists with the oversight of and participates in day-to-day operations of Residence Life program and services.
  • Serves on assigned committees, boards or commissions.
  • Performs other duties as assigned.
